Nerve impulse describes:
a.an action potential crossing the synaptic cleft.
b.input at the dendrites of a cell.
c.the movement of an action potential along the axon.
d.an action potential along the combined axons, which are called nerves.
Final answer:
A nerve impulse is the movement of an action potential along the axon of a neuron, which occurs due to changes in electrical charge facilitated by sodium and potassium ions across the cell membrane.
Explanation:
A nerve impulse describes the movement of an action potential along the cell membrane of a neuron. When a neuron receives a chemical stimulus, it triggers a change in the permeability of the neuron's cell membrane to sodium (Na+) and potassium (K+) ions. This change in permeability starts an action potential at one location. The action potential then travels down the neuron, passing along the cell membrane to the axon terminal. This process involves a rapid change in electrical potential across the membrane, where sodium ions flow into the cell, causing the inside to become positively charged relative to the outside. Subsequently, potassium ions flow out, and the charge is reversed again. The nerve impulse moves as a wave of electrical charge along the outside and inside of the membrane.
The correct answer is c. the movement of an action potential along the axon. Option a is incorrect as it denotes the crossing of the synaptic cleft, which occurs after the nerve impulse has traveled down the axon. Option b refers to the input at the dendrites, which is the receiving end of a nerve impulse and not the impulse itself. Lastly, option d describes an action potential along nerves, which are bundles of axons, and though it involves an action potential, it does not precisely define a single impulse along the axon membrane.

What is a source of variation in asexual reproduction ?
A) crossing over of chromosomes
B) mutation of DNA
C) random assortment of chromosomes
D) there is no variation in asexual reproduction
The source of variation in asexual reproduction is B) mutation of DNA.
Variation is crucial for the survival and evolution of species. In sexual reproduction, variation originates from several mechanisms, including meiosis, crossing over during prophase I, and random assortment of chromosomes during metaphase I. These processes create a diverse set of genetic combinations in offspring, contributing to the population's adaptability. On the other hand, asexual reproduction generally produces genetically identical offspring, known as clones. The primary source of variation in organisms reproducing asexually is mutations. Mutations are spontaneous changes in the DNA sequence and can be beneficial, neutral, or harmful. Though mutation rates are relatively low, over time, they serve as the fundamental source of genetic variation in asexually reproducing populations.

The nurse is caring for a child with epiglottitis. what are three (3) expected findings during the assessment of this client? list three (3) nursing interventions the nurse will be expected to carry out.
The nurse is caring for a child with epiglottitis. The three major symptoms are drooling, fever, swallowing. Nursing interventions will be
Clear airway Make him/her Sit in a comfortable position Try not to leave the child aloneFurther Explanation:
The epiglottis is a kind cartilage’s flap at the bottom of the tongue at the backside of the throat. While swallowing, epiglottis stops food from passing inside the windpipe or the trachea. When epiglottis becomes inflamed and swollen this is condition is referred as epiglottitis. This condition makes difficulty in-breath and spread very rapidly. The major reason behind the development of the epiglottitis condition in children is due to bacterial infection which can be easily spread by the upper respiratory tract. Main symptoms of epiglottitis are:
Muffled voice Fever Trouble swallowing Drooling Blue skin coloring
Nursing interventions would be:
Clear airway by using a tongue depressor to prevent blocking of the airway by the production large amount of saliva. Sit the child in a relaxed position; if possible sit in the upright position. During restless or agitated conditions don’t leave the child alone.

You are a biomedical researcher who is interested in designing a drug to increase bone density. You have decided you can take one of two approaches: (1) design a drug that stimulates bone to be built faster, or (2) design a drug that prevents bone from breaking down. To begin this process, you need to study the cells that would likely respond to either drug 1 or drug 2. Which cells are these?
Answer:
Bone tissue consists of some metabolically active cells which are responsible for bone remodeling which include the formation of new bone cells and degradation of old bone cells.
The most important cells in bone remodeling are osteoclast and osteoblast cells. Osteoblast cells play important role in the formation of new bone cells by releasing an osteoid matrix that contains proteins and minerals.
Osteoclast cells have opposite role than osteoblast cell because they release the calcium and minerals from old cell in the blood and cause bone mineralization.
Therefore for the first approach, we need to study the osteoblast cell because it helps to build the bone and for the second approach we need to study the osteoclast cell that would likely respond to drug 2 as it is responsible for the breakdown of bones.

What happens during radioactive decay, and what is the result at the end of radioactive decay
Answer:
Radioactive decay is the process in which the nucleus of an unstable isotope spontaneously changes, releasing particles and energy. An unstable isotope will continue to decay until it reaches the stable form of either a different isotope of the same element that is stable or a different element that is stable.
